A complaint to RCMP about an injured woman in Hague has resulted in attempted murder charge for 67-year-old Lenis Neufeld.
According to police, officers were called to a residence in the community northeast of Saskatoon around 8:30 a.m. Monday and found an injured woman sitting outside with Neufeld.
The woman was taken to hospital with what police called undetermined injuries and Neufeld was arrested.
RCMP have not released any details about what happened to the woman.
Neufeld is charged with one count of attempted murder, and one count of possession of a weapon – a knife – for a dangerous purpose.
Neufeld made his first court appearance at Saskatoon Provincial Court Tuesday.
Hague is located 45 kilometres northeast of Saskatoon.
